Output e5bb66d4d831e31281d151e1cc09f6f171fd79cabb10c29fd7df9d691ea5f09a:1

value
16878000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af235240975856665c0d0162869a7f62fd5b17f2 OP_EQUAL
address
A8QKE8K5E9we5Z1uZgywJFYkwTW53ZkuWB
transaction
e5bb66d4d831e31281d151e1cc09f6f171fd79cabb10c29fd7df9d691ea5f09a